Via CNN:

A man wearing an Afghan police uniform shot and killed two soldiers with the NATO-led International Security Assistance Force in southern Afghanistan on Tuesday, ISAF spokeswoman Lt. Amy Hession told CNN.

No other details of the attack were immediately available.

Insider attacks by Afghan soldiers and police officers  or militants wearing uniforms  have been on the rise for months.

More than 50 people have been killed in Afghanistan in similar attacks this year. The Afghan government calls the killings acts of terrorism.

The so-called “green-on-blue” attacks have triggered concerns about the stability of Afghan security forces ahead of planned NATO withdrawals in 2014.

Update: The soldiers killed were British.
